(新版) Fe-Ti oxide geothermobarometer (钛铁氧化物温度计) 批量计算温度和氧逸度

发布时间:2024年01月12日

之前基于简单爬虫写过关于批量计算的Fe-Ti oxide geothermobarometer (钛铁氧化物温度计) ,由于源网站迁移,教程已经失效。现该软件源码已迁移至gitlab:https://gitlab.com/ENKI-portal/app-fe-ti-oxide-geotherm,目前可以本地部署该软件的环境来实现Fe-Ti oxide geothermobarometer (钛铁氧化物温度计) 的计算,Gitlab上给的配置步骤显得较为复杂,下面以Macos为例介绍如何快速简单地将该源码部署到本地环境,其他系统可类似安装,如有任何疑问,可联系本文作者 Pandas120(微信):

1 安装Docker
2 克隆或下载Thermoengine (两种方法任选其一)
① 手动下载并解压

下载地址:https://gitlab.com/ENKI-portal/ThermoEngine
image.png

② Git 克隆 (自行百度搜索如何安装git)

终端运行命令:

git clone https://gitlab.com/ENKI-portal/ThermoEngine.git
3 配置Thermoengine环境
  • 进入上面解压的Thermoengine文件夹,在当前文件夹打开终端,执行下面命令,可使用vpn速度更快。
./run_docker_locally.sh

配置中
等待数分钟,待环境配置好可以看到如下界面:
配置结束

随后复制截图的链接,粘贴到浏览器打开,点击Close this screen,进入Jupyter界面,至此环境配置结束。
image.png

4 下载Fe-Ti oxide geothermobarometer

下载地址:https://gitlab.com/ENKI-portal/app-fe-ti-oxide-geotherm ,下载完成后,解压可看到如下图:
image.png

5 加载Oxide-Geothermometer.ipynb

在第三步中的Jupyter页面加载Fe-Ti oxide geothermobarometer文件夹中的 Oxide-Geothermometer.ipynb文件,加载完成后,双击打开这个文件。
image.png
image.png
image.png

运行该文件,滑动到最底部可见到输入数据窗口,这里可以手动输入数据计算,也可以根据数据模板,批量上传数据进行计算,批量计算结果输出到当前文件夹,可在浏览器左侧查看路径。
image.png
image.png

6 后续使用

以后再使用时,依然先运行Docker,然后在Thermoengine文件夹目录执行以下命令,重复第5步即可:

./run_docker_locally.sh
文章来源:https://blog.csdn.net/lili_2014/article/details/135539077
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。